## Reportly Environments

Quick note before you review the export PR: report exports in staging are pinned to UTC, while production resolves the requester's workspace timezone via the Clockhaven lookup service. That's why the snapshot tests look "off by five hours" — they aren't. If you want to reproduce locally, just mirror the staging setup. For reference, here's what staging is currently running with.

deployment values, tahop-bajog:
RALETH_PIN=4369
RALETH_TENANT=fraox
RALETH_METRICS_HOST=metrics.raleth.ordindata.test
RALETH_SEAL=seal_c0719ec1
RALETH_STANDBY_TEAM=ulaix

Reviewers checking the Pinefold export service should watch memory carefully: spreadsheet exports stream row-by-row through the Hollis writer, and any change that buffers the full sheet will OOM on large tenants. Benchmarks live in the perf folder. To run them, copy the sample env file and set the benchmark store credential on the next line.

secret setting of tajof-bahif: COURIER_KEY3=65d

Hey release folks,

Quick heads-up: tonight's deploy fixes the double-credit bug in the PointsKeeper loyalty ledger — customers who redeemed and earned in the same session were getting phantom points. Support, expect a few "my balance dropped" tickets tomorrow; the correction job runs overnight and adjustments are logged per account. No action needed unless a balance goes negative, which shouldn't happen. If you need to confirm a customer is on the patched version, check their session against the token below.

session token of bajeg-bajop = htk4_6c57

Alert: LB health-check anomaly (Quartzline gateway)

This alert fires when more than 30% of backends behind the Quartzline load balancer fail consecutive health probes within a five-minute window. Note for security review: the probe endpoint is unauthenticated by design but exposes no payload beyond a status code. Repeated failures can also indicate probe-path tampering, not just instance degradation. Full probe configuration and threat notes are documented on the internal page below.

operations page: https://jenkins.torvadyn.local/build/deploy/display/pages/611247f0a622ae80